Output 586cffa8b2564014c66996ee653ffc894b62b5a301cc247dfdaaa463072d00d3:31

value
300000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abe0d8b8f677b43306acef9fb68dbdd475605f6e OP_EQUAL
address
MPZy8r5HEekwoo4YUKLHK7mJ9MHUFS9XHk
transaction
586cffa8b2564014c66996ee653ffc894b62b5a301cc247dfdaaa463072d00d3
spent
true